Alarm ID
Alarm
Name
Alarm
Severity
Possible Cause
Troubleshooting Suggestion
2039
Output
Overcurre
nt
Major
Cause ID = 1
The power grid voltage drops
dramatically or the power grid
is short-circuited. As a result,
the SUN2000 transient output
current exceeds the upper
threshold and therefore the
protection is triggered.
1. The SUN2000 detects its external
working conditions in real time.
After the fault is rectified, it
automatically recovers.
2. If the alarm occurs frequently and
affects the power production of
the PV plant, check whether the
output is short-circuited. If the
fault persists, contact your dealer
or Huawei technical support.
2040
Output DC
Componen
t Overhigh
Major
Cause ID = 1
The DC component of the
SUN2000 output current
exceeds the specified upper
threshold.
1. The SUN2000 detects its external
working conditions in real time.
After the fault is rectified, it
automatically recovers.
2. If the alarm occurs frequently,
contact your dealer or Huawei
technical support.
2051
Abnormal
Residual
Current
Major
Cause ID = 1
The insulation impedance of
the input side to PE decreases
when the SUN2000 is
operating.
1. If the alarm occurs occasionally,
the external power cable may be
abnormal temporarily. The
SUN2000 automatically recovers
after the fault is rectified.
2. If the alarm occurs frequently or
persists, check whether the
impedance of the PV string to
ground is excessively low.
2061
Abnormal
Grounding
Major
Cause ID = 1
The N cable or ground
cable is not connected.
When a PV array is
grounded, the inverter
output is not connected to
an isolation transformer.
Power off the inverter and check the
following items:
1. Check whether the PE cable of
the SUN2000 is connected
properly.
2. If the inverter is connected to the
TN power grid, check whether
the N cable is properly connected
and whether the voltage of the N
cable to ground is normal.
3. Check whether the output is
connected to an isolation
transformer. If yes, set
Grounding inspection to
Disable through the mobile
phone app, SmartLogger, or
NMS.
